[Pkg-utopia-maintainers] Bug#1098689: flatpak-portal uses 100% of CPU, massive amount of bwrap proceseses being installed

Fainche old-attic-breeches at duck.com
Sat Feb 22 19:05:04 GMT 2025


Package: flatpak
Version: 1.16.0-1
Severity: important
X-Debbugs-Cc: old-attic-breeches at duck.com

Dear Maintainer,

I do not know the reason, but as of today I cannot use flatpak without the
flatpak-portal causing 100% CPU usage and spawning tons of bwrap processes.

System is up to date as of midnight eastern time 22/2/2025

Problem was not happening yesterday, I did run apt upgrade before shutting down.
No changes to the flatpak instllation were made recently.

See images of problem: https://imgur.com/a/N2dhnxb

Here is the flatpak list output:

Name     Application ID      Version                  Branch      Installation
Authent… …aoui.Authenticator 4.5.0                    stable      user
Pinta    …PintaProject.Pinta 2.1.2                    stable      user
Flatseal …ub.tchx84.Flatseal 2.3.0                    stable      user
Proton … com.protonvpn.www   4.9.1                    stable      user
Tuta (E… ….tutanota.Tutanota 270.250219.0             stable      user
Steam    …alvesoftware.Steam 1.0.0.81                 stable      user
SRB2 Re… ….github.srb2.rphys f4a                      stable      user
Ungoogl… …ungoogled_chromium 133.0.6943.126-1-1       stable      user
Freedes… …eedesktop.Platform freedesktop-sdk-23.08.28 23.08       user
Freedes… …eedesktop.Platform freedesktop-sdk-24.08.11 24.08       user
i386     …atform.Compat.i386                          24.08       user
Mesa     …latform.GL.default 24.3.4                   23.08       user
Mesa (E… …latform.GL.default 24.3.4                   23.08-extra user
Mesa     …latform.GL.default 24.3.4                   24.08       user
Mesa (E… …latform.GL.default 24.3.4                   24.08extra  user
Mesa     …tform.GL32.default 24.3.4                   24.08       user
Mesa (E… …tform.GL32.default 24.3.4                   24.08extra  user
openh264 ….Platform.openh264 2.1.0                    2.2.0       user
openh264 ….Platform.openh264 2.4.1                    2.4.1       user
Fractal  org.gnome.Fractal   10.1                     stable      user
HEIC     …gnome.Fractal.HEIC                          stable      user
GNOME A… org.gnome.Platform                           47          user
Dissent  so.libdb.dissent    v0.0.32                  stable      user


-- Package-specific info:
Permissions of /usr/bin/bwrap:
-rwxr-xr-x 1 root root 80272 Dec 30 05:17 /usr/bin/bwrap
/etc/sysctl.d/*-bubblewrap.conf:
cat: '/etc/sysctl.d/*-bubblewrap.conf': No such file or directory
/usr/lib/sysctl.d/50-bubblewrap.conf:
# Enable unprivileged creation of new user namespaces in older Debian
# kernels.
#
# If this is not desired, copy this file to
# /etc/sysctl.d/50-bubblewrap.conf and change the value of this parameter
# to 0, then use dpkg-statoverride to make /usr/bin/bwrap setuid root.
#
# For more details see https://deb.li/bubblewrap or
# /usr/share/doc/bubblewrap/README.Debian
kernel.unprivileged_userns_clone=1
/proc/sys/kernel/unprivileged_userns_clone:
1
/proc/sys/user/max_cgroup_namespaces:
44881
/proc/sys/user/max_ipc_namespaces:
44881
/proc/sys/user/max_mnt_namespaces:
44881
/proc/sys/user/max_net_namespaces:
44881
/proc/sys/user/max_pid_namespaces:
44881
/proc/sys/user/max_time_namespaces:
44881
/proc/sys/user/max_user_namespaces:
44881
/proc/sys/user/max_uts_namespaces:
44881

-- System Information:
Debian Release: trixie/sid
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 6.12.12-amd64 (SMP w/12 CPU threads; PREEMPT)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ages flatpak depends on:
ii  adduser                3.137
ii  bubblewrap             0.11.0-2
ii  fuse3                  3.14.0-10
ii  libappstream5          1.0.4-1
ii  libarchive13t64        3.7.4-1.1
ii  libc6                  2.40-7
ii  libcurl3t64-gnutls     8.12.1-2
ii  libdconf1              0.40.0-5
ii  libfuse3-3             3.14.0-10
ii  libgdk-pixbuf-2.0-0    2.42.12+dfsg-2
ii  libglib2.0-0t64        2.83.3-2
ii  libgpgme11t64          1.24.2-1
ii  libjson-glib-1.0-0     1.10.6+ds-1
ii  libmalcontent-0-0      0.12.0-1.1+b1
ii  libostree-1-1          2025.1-1
ii  libpolkit-agent-1-0    126-2
ii  libpolkit-gobject-1-0  126-2
ii  libseccomp2            2.5.5-2
ii  libsystemd0            257.3-1
ii  libwayland-client0     1.23.1-1
ii  libxau6                1:1.0.11-1
ii  libxml2                2.12.7+dfsg+really2.9.14-0.2+b1
ii  libzstd1               1.5.6+dfsg-2
ii  xdg-dbus-proxy         0.1.6-1

Versions of packages flatpak recommends:
ii  ca-certificates                                        20241223
ii  dbus [default-dbus-system-bus]                         1.16.0-1
ii  desktop-file-utils                                     0.28-1
ii  gtk-update-icon-cache                                  4.17.4+ds-4
ii  hicolor-icon-theme                                     0.18-2
ii  libpam-systemd                                         257.3-1
ii  p11-kit                                                0.25.5-3
ii  polkitd                                                126-2
ii  shared-mime-info                                       2.4-5+b2
ii  xdg-desktop-portal                                     1.18.4-2
ii  xdg-desktop-portal-gnome [xdg-desktop-portal-backend]  47.2-2
ii  xdg-desktop-portal-gtk [xdg-desktop-portal-backend]    1.15.2-2
ii  xdg-user-dirs                                          0.18-2

Versions of packages flatpak suggests:
pn  avahi-daemon    <none>
pn  malcontent-gui  <none>

Versions of packages bubblewrap depends on:
ii  libc6        2.40-7
ii  libcap2      1:2.66-5+b1
ii  libselinux1  3.7-3.1

Versions of packages bubblewrap recommends:
ii  procps  2:4.0.4-7

-- no debconf information


More information about the Pkg-utopia-maintainers mailing list